Sometimes the email server at work fails. There are a lot of problems in the IT department at work and I fear that I might lose all my emails. Can I download all my emails so that in case of a server failure at work or even if the IT guys delete my account by mistake, I would still be able to access my emails and print them if I want?

One way of doing it is to set up a filter like:

run manual to contains @ copy to local folders/my_backup

BUT run it just once as it will copy everything every time you run it.

You can also mark those you would like to backup, right click, and copy to ...

You could have a backup- add-on like importExporttools. scheduled to make backups every day of your mail-folders (only changed ones)
